In 2022, Croatia experienced stability despite further parliamentary fragmentation. The centre-right minority Cabinet endured, albeit with several Cabinet reshuffles. Main opposition parliamentary parties on the left and the right experienced splits, with new parties emerging. There were no elections in 2022 and no referenda. Opposition initiatives in the Parliament were not successful. The government finalized its preparations for the adoption of the Euro and country's accession to the Schengen area.
